Devv logo
alpha

Electron

Electron è un framework open source che consente di creare applicazioni desktop multi-piattaforma utilizzando tecnologie web come HTML, CSS e JavaScript.

JavaScript
Electron logo

Cos'è Electron?

Electron è un framework open source che consente di creare applicazioni desktop multi-piattaforma utilizzando tecnologie web come HTML, CSS e JavaScript. È stato sviluppato da GitHub e utilizzato per creare alcune delle applicazioni desktop più popolari, tra cui Atom, Visual Studio Code e Slack.

A cosa serve Electron?

Electron viene utilizzato per creare applicazioni desktop multi-piattaforma utilizzando tecnologie web familiari come HTML, CSS e JavaScript. Ciò significa che gli sviluppatori web possono utilizzare le loro competenze esistenti per creare applicazioni desktop per Windows, macOS e Linux senza dover imparare nuove tecnologie o linguaggi di programmazione.

Caratteristiche principali di Electron

  • Multi-piattaforma: Electron consente di creare applicazioni desktop per Windows, macOS e Linux utilizzando le stesse tecnologie web.

  • Facilità di sviluppo: Gli sviluppatori web possono utilizzare le loro competenze esistenti per creare applicazioni desktop utilizzando HTML, CSS e JavaScript.

  • Personalizzazione: Electron offre un'ampia gamma di funzionalità personalizzabili, tra cui la barra dei menu, le finestre di dialogo e le icone dell'applicazione.

  • Accesso alle API del sistema operativo: Electron consente di accedere alle API del sistema operativo, consentendo alle applicazioni di utilizzare funzionalità come la notifica del sistema, la gestione dei file e la stampa.

Esempi di applicazioni desktop create con Electron

  • Atom: un editor di codice open source sviluppato da GitHub.
  • Visual Studio Code: un editor di codice sorgente sviluppato da Microsoft.
  • Slack: un'applicazione di messaggistica per team utilizzata da milioni di persone in tutto il mondo.
  • Discord: un'applicazione di chat vocale e testuale utilizzata da milioni di giocatori in tutto il mondo.

Come iniziare con Electron

Per iniziare a utilizzare Electron, è possibile seguire i seguenti passaggi:

  1. Installare Node.js e npm sul proprio computer.
  2. Creare una nuova directory per il progetto.
  3. Inizializzare il progetto con il comando 'npm init'.
  4. Installare Electron utilizzando il comando 'npm install electron --save-dev'.
  5. Creare un file HTML e un file JavaScript per l'applicazione.
  6. Avviare l'applicazione utilizzando il comando 'electron .' nella directory del progetto.
Linguaggi usati in Electron
Iscriviti a Devv 🔥

Diventa un eroe della programmazione e trova lavoro

Scopri i migliori corsi 😱

Scegli tra 150+ percorsi gratuiti, impara una nuova skill e raggiungi i tuoi obiettivi